Glory with Gregory J. W. Urwin
Episode 169 of the Based on a True Story podcast, hosted by Dan LeFebvre, titled "Glory with Gregory J. W. Urwin" was published on November 5, 2020 and runs 76 minutes.

Episode Description
1989's Glory is currently the most requested movie to cover. Gregory J. W. Urwin is an author, military historian, and Professor at Temple University. He'll join us today to separate fact from fiction in Glory.
